I got 450+ marks in neet 2019 under sc category. I am from Rajasthan. Is their any possibility of getting govt medical college?

Dear Abhishek, in 2018, under State Quota, 457 marks secured a seat in GMC, Dungarpur under SC Category. That was the cut off.  With your score it is a close call. Having said that, cut offs change every year and are dependant on various factors like no.of seats available, no.of candidates appearing for the exam, top NEET score and difficulty of the exam. Because its just a matter of few marks, we would suggest you to wait until the official answer key has been released to weigh in your options.
